Browse Source

创建任务公示状态修改

anderx 7 years ago
parent
commit
fdc0bfdc55

+ 2 - 2
src/main/java/com/goafanti/common/mapper/ContractTaskMapper.xml

@@ -202,13 +202,13 @@
       commodity_mode, create_time, task_comment, 
       task_status, task_distribution_time, task_allocator, 
       task_receiver, deleted_sign, serial_number, 
-      attachment_url)
+      attachment_url,publish_status)
     values (#{id,jdbcType=VARCHAR}, #{contractId,jdbcType=VARCHAR}, #{commodityId,jdbcType=VARCHAR}, 
       #{commodityName,jdbcType=VARCHAR}, #{commodityQuantity,jdbcType=INTEGER}, #{commodityType,jdbcType=INTEGER}, 
       #{commodityMode,jdbcType=VARCHAR}, #{createTime,jdbcType=TIMESTAMP}, #{taskComment,jdbcType=VARCHAR}, 
       #{taskStatus,jdbcType=INTEGER}, #{taskDistributionTime,jdbcType=TIMESTAMP}, #{taskAllocator,jdbcType=VARCHAR}, 
       #{taskReceiver,jdbcType=VARCHAR}, #{deletedSign,jdbcType=INTEGER}, #{serialNumber,jdbcType=INTEGER}, 
-      #{attachmentUrl,jdbcType=LONGVARCHAR})
+      #{attachmentUrl,jdbcType=LONGVARCHAR},#{publishStatus,jdbcType=VARCHAR})
   </insert>
   <insert id="insertSelective" parameterType="com.goafanti.common.model.ContractTask">
     <!--

+ 2 - 0
src/main/java/com/goafanti/techproject/service/impl/TechProjectServiceImpl.java

@@ -40,6 +40,7 @@ import com.goafanti.core.mybatis.page.Pagination;
 import com.goafanti.core.shiro.token.TokenManager;
 import com.goafanti.order.enums.CommodityType;
 import com.goafanti.order.enums.ProjectStage;
+import com.goafanti.order.enums.PublicStatus;
 import com.goafanti.order.enums.TaskDistributionState;
 import com.goafanti.techproject.bo.ProjectDetailBo;
 import com.goafanti.techproject.bo.ProjectListBo;
@@ -375,6 +376,7 @@ public class TechProjectServiceImpl extends BaseMybatisDao<TechProjectMapper> im
 			task.setCreateTime(new Date());
 			task.setContractId(contractId);
 			task.setTaskStatus(TaskState.UN_DISTRIBUTION.getCode());
+			task.setPublishStatus(PublicStatus.WGS.getCode());
 			task.setTaskComment(taskComment);
 			task.setDeletedSign(DeleteStatus.UNDELETE.getCode());
 			contractTaskMapper.insert(task);